Biljana Dojčinović is a scholar working on Biomaterials, Materials Chemistry and Electrical and Electronic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Biljana Dojčinović has authored 138 papers receiving a total of 2.3k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 23 papers in Biomaterials, 23 papers in Materials Chemistry and 22 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ering. Recurrent topics in Biljana Dojčinović's work include Plasma Applications and Diagnostics (14 papers), Phytochemicals and Antioxidant Activities (14 papers) and Heavy metals in environment (13 papers). Biljana Dojčinović is often cited by papers focused on Plasma Applications and Diagnostics (14 papers), Phytochemicals and Antioxidant Activities (14 papers) and Heavy metals in environment (13 papers). Biljana Dojčinović collaborates with scholars based in Serbia, Russia and Slovenia. Biljana Dojčinović's co-authors include Bratislav M. Obradović, Goran Roglić, M. M. Kuraica, Dragan Manojlović, Milica Jović, Mirjana Kostić, Dalibor Stanković, Vesna V. Kovačević, Jelena Nešić and Maja Natić and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, The Science of The Total Environment and The Journal of Physical Chemistry B.
